BACKGROUND
[0002] As a key component of photovoltaic power generation system, the design of photovoltaic support directly affects the installation efficiency, stability and power generation efficiency of photovoltaic panels. In the traditional photovoltaic support technology, most designs focus on providing stable support and simple angle adjustment, but cannot realize multi-dimensional flexible adjustment. For example, in the connection design of stand and inclined beam, single fixed or simple hinge type connection equipment is mostly used. Although the fixed connection has stable structure, once installed, the angle or direction of the photovoltaic panel cannot be adjusted according to actual needs, especially when facing seasonal light angle changes, terrain undulations or complex situations such as surrounding building shadow blocking, the power generation efficiency of the photovoltaic panel is greatly reduced. Although the simple hinge type connection provides a certain degree of adjustment ability, it is often limited to single direction (such as horizontal or vertical direction) adjustment, and cannot realize multi-dimensional flexible adjustment, which is difficult to meet the optimal layout of photovoltaic system in different environments.

[0031] Please refer to Figures 1 to 9 The utility model provides a kind of photovoltaic support bidirectional hinge joint 300 for connecting post 100 and inclined beam 200, including post connecting part 1 and inclined beam connecting part 2, the post connecting part 1 and inclined beam connecting part 2 are rotationally connected with first bolt assembly 3 as axis, the post connecting part 1 and post 100 are rotationally connected with second bolt assembly 4 as axis;The rotation direction of first bolt assembly 3 and second bolt assembly 4 is perpendicular.
[0032] With the drawings Figure 2 And 3In the view, the photovoltaic support bidirectional hinge joint 300 of the utility model takes the second bolt assembly 4 as the shaft, realizes the rotation of the photovoltaic module along the X axis direction, and specifically is the rotation between the stand column connecting part 1 and the stand column 100.
[0033] With the attached Figure 4 And 5 In the view, the photovoltaic support bidirectional hinge joint 300 of the utility model takes the first bolt assembly 3 as the shaft, realizes the rotation of the photovoltaic module along the Z axis direction, and specifically is the rotation between the inclined beam connecting part 2 and the stand column connecting part 1.

[0037] In the utility model, reference is made to the attached Figure 7 As shown in the drawing, the stand column connecting part 1 includes the first inclined surface plate 11, the second inclined surface plate 12 and the third inclined surface plate 13 connected in a triangular shape, and a cylindrical sleeve body 14 is arranged at the connection between the first inclined surface plate 11 and the second inclined surface plate 12 for the first bolt assembly 3 to pass through; the first inclined surface plate 11, the second inclined surface plate 12 and the third inclined surface plate 13 form a hollow triangular column, and the two ends of the triangular column are respectively arranged towards the third extension plate 25 and the fourth extension plate 26. The bottom surface of the third inclined surface plate 13 extends downwards to form the first extension plate 15 and the second extension plate 16 arranged oppositely, and the first extension plate 15, the bottom surface of the third inclined surface plate 13 and the second extension plate 16 surround to form a stand column mounting groove 17, the first extension plate 15 is formed with a first through hole 151 for the second bolt assembly 4 to pass through, the second extension plate 16 is formed with a second through hole 161 for the second bolt assembly 4 to pass through, the first through hole 151, the hole of the stand column 100 and the second through hole 161 form an installation channel for the second bolt assembly 4, and the second bolt assembly 4 is sequentially arranged through the first through hole 151, the stand column 100 and the second through hole 161 to rotationally connect the stand column connecting part 1 and the stand column 100.
[0038] In the utility model, reference is made to the drawings Figure 8 As shown in the drawings, the inclined beam connecting part 2 comprises a third panel 21, a fourth panel 22 and a connecting plate 23, the third panel 21 and the fourth panel 22 are oppositely arranged, the third panel 21 is perpendicularly arranged with the first extension plate 15, the fourth panel 22 is perpendicularly arranged with the second extension plate 16, one end of the connecting plate 23 is fixedly connected with the lower end of the third panel 21, and the other end is fixedly connected with the lower end of the fourth panel 22, the third panel 21, the top surface of the connecting plate 23 and the fourth panel 22 surround to form an inclined beam mounting groove 24; the lower end of the third panel 21 extends to form a third extension plate 25, the lower end of the fourth panel 22 extends to form a fourth extension plate 26, the third extension plate 25 is formed with a third through hole 251 for the first bolt assembly 3 to pass through, and the fourth extension plate 26 is formed with a fourth through hole 261 for the first bolt assembly 3 to pass through; the third through hole 251, the cylindrical sleeve body 14 and the fourth through hole 261 form an installation channel for the first bolt assembly 3, and the first bolt assembly 3 is sequentially threaded through the third through hole 251, the cylindrical sleeve body 14 and the fourth through hole 261 to rotationally connect the stand column connecting part 1 and the inclined beam connecting part 2.
[0039] In the utility model, the first bolt assembly 3 comprises a first bolt, a first gasket and a first nut.
[0040] In the utility model, the second bolt assembly 4 comprises a second bolt, a second gasket and a second nut.
[0041] In the utility model, reference is made to the drawings Figure 9 As shown in the drawings, the inclined beam connecting part 2 is fixedly connected with the inclined beam 200 through a third bolt assembly 5, at least one fifth through hole 211 for the third bolt assembly 5 to pass through is formed on the third panel 21, and at least one sixth through hole 221 for the third bolt assembly 5 to pass through is formed on the fourth panel 22; a first long slot 201 is formed on the side of the inclined beam 200 in contact with the third panel 21, and a second long slot 202 is formed on the side of the inclined beam 200 in contact with the fourth panel 22. The first long slot 201 and the second long slot 202 are used for the T-shaped bolt head 51 of the third bolt assembly 5 to be inserted, and also facilitate the T-shaped bolt head 51 to slide along the long slot of the inclined beam 200 for fine adjustment.
[0042] In the utility model, the third bolt assembly 5 comprises a T-shaped bolt head 51, a third gasket 52 and a third nut 53; first and second limiting plates are oppositely arranged at the slot opening of the first long slot 201, and third and fourth limiting plates 205 and 206 are oppositely arranged at the slot opening of the second long slot 202. The T-shaped bolt head 51 is matched with the limiting plates, so that the T-shaped bolt head 51 can be prevented from being separated from the long slot, and the connection stability of the inclined beam connecting part 2 and the inclined beam 200 is ensured.
[0043] In the utility model, in order to further increase the connection stability of inclined beam connecting portion 2 and inclined beam 200, the number of fifth through hole 211 is 2, and the number of sixth through hole 221 is 2.
[0044] In the utility model, the first support plate 27 and the second support plate 28 are opposite in the extension direction, and the first support plate 27, the second support plate 28 and the inclined beam 200 are matched to support the guide rail 400, improve the installation stability of the photovoltaic module, and the first support plate 27 and the second support plate 28 are locked with the bottom surface of the guide rail through the fourth bolt assembly.
[0045] In the utility model, the stand 100 is telescopic stand 100, further improve the rotation angle of photovoltaic module.
